Dembiohammer: Hotels and Accommodations

Dembiohammer, also called Dębska Kuźnica, was first documented in 1531 in connection with a former metalworking settlement near Dębie. For travelers interested in regional industrial history, this early reference to the locality is a specific reason to get to know the place more closely.

The Church of the Immaculate Conception in Chrząstowice is located 3 km west of Dębska Kuźnica.

Dębska Kuźnica has a railway stop called Dębska Kuźnia.

The locality's historic industrial heritage includes a hammer mill, an obligation to produce iron recorded in 1588, and a former watermill.
